Before format

This commit is contained in:
Wayne
2025-08-15 14:14:01 +03:00
parent 94190f8b7c
commit 9873228d01
11 changed files with 875 additions and 934 deletions

View File

@@ -7,7 +7,7 @@ pnpm-lock.yaml
meili_data/ meili_data/
## shadcn installs ## shadcn installs
components/ui/ packages/frontend/src/lib/components/ui/
# Ignore logs # Ignore logs
*.log *.log

View File

@@ -1,7 +1,9 @@
{ {
"useTabs": true, "useTabs": true,
"singleQuote": true, "singleQuote": true,
"trailingComma": "none", "trailingComma": "es5",
"semi": true,
"tabWidth": 4,
"printWidth": 100, "printWidth": 100,
"plugins": ["prettier-plugin-svelte", "prettier-plugin-tailwindcss"], "plugins": ["prettier-plugin-svelte", "prettier-plugin-tailwindcss"],
"overrides": [ "overrides": [

View File

@@ -1,74 +1,74 @@
version: '3.8' version: '3.8'
services: services:
open-archiver: open-archiver:
image: logiclabshq/open-archiver:latest image: logiclabshq/open-archiver:latest
container_name: open-archiver container_name: open-archiver
restart: unless-stopped restart: unless-stopped
ports: ports:
- '4000:4000' # Backend - '4000:4000' # Backend
- '3000:3000' # Frontend - '3000:3000' # Frontend
env_file: env_file:
- .env - .env
volumes: volumes:
- archiver-data:/var/data/open-archiver - archiver-data:/var/data/open-archiver
depends_on: depends_on:
- postgres - postgres
- valkey - valkey
- meilisearch - meilisearch
networks: networks:
- open-archiver-net - open-archiver-net
postgres: postgres:
image: postgres:17-alpine image: postgres:17-alpine
container_name: postgres container_name: postgres
restart: unless-stopped restart: unless-stopped
environment: environment:
POSTGRES_DB: ${POSTGRES_DB:-open_archive} POSTGRES_DB: ${POSTGRES_DB:-open_archive}
POSTGRES_USER: ${POSTGRES_USER:-admin} POSTGRES_USER: ${POSTGRES_USER:-admin}
POSTGRES_PASSWORD: ${POSTGRES_PASSWORD:-password} POSTGRES_PASSWORD: ${POSTGRES_PASSWORD:-password}
volumes: volumes:
- pgdata:/var/lib/postgresql/data - pgdata:/var/lib/postgresql/data
ports: ports:
- '5432:5432' - '5432:5432'
networks: networks:
- open-archiver-net - open-archiver-net
valkey: valkey:
image: valkey/valkey:8-alpine image: valkey/valkey:8-alpine
container_name: valkey container_name: valkey
restart: unless-stopped restart: unless-stopped
command: valkey-server --requirepass ${REDIS_PASSWORD} command: valkey-server --requirepass ${REDIS_PASSWORD}
ports: ports:
- '6379:6379' - '6379:6379'
volumes: volumes:
- valkeydata:/data - valkeydata:/data
networks: networks:
- open-archiver-net - open-archiver-net
meilisearch: meilisearch:
image: getmeili/meilisearch:v1.15 image: getmeili/meilisearch:v1.15
container_name: meilisearch container_name: meilisearch
restart: unless-stopped restart: unless-stopped
environment: environment:
MEILI_MASTER_KEY: ${MEILI_MASTER_KEY:-aSampleMasterKey} MEILI_MASTER_KEY: ${MEILI_MASTER_KEY:-aSampleMasterKey}
ports: ports:
- '7700:7700' - '7700:7700'
volumes: volumes:
- meilidata:/meili_data - meilidata:/meili_data
networks: networks:
- open-archiver-net - open-archiver-net
volumes: volumes:
pgdata: pgdata:
driver: local driver: local
valkeydata: valkeydata:
driver: local driver: local
meilidata: meilidata:
driver: local driver: local
archiver-data: archiver-data:
driver: local driver: local
networks: networks:
open-archiver-net: open-archiver-net:
driver: bridge driver: bridge

View File

@@ -13,13 +13,18 @@
"docker-start": "concurrently \"pnpm start:workers\" \"pnpm start\"", "docker-start": "concurrently \"pnpm start:workers\" \"pnpm start\"",
"docs:dev": "vitepress dev docs --port 3009", "docs:dev": "vitepress dev docs --port 3009",
"docs:build": "vitepress build docs", "docs:build": "vitepress build docs",
"docs:preview": "vitepress preview docs" "docs:preview": "vitepress preview docs",
"format": "prettier --write .",
"lint": "prettier --check ."
}, },
"dependencies": { "dependencies": {
"concurrently": "^9.2.0", "concurrently": "^9.2.0",
"dotenv-cli": "8.0.0" "dotenv-cli": "8.0.0"
}, },
"devDependencies": { "devDependencies": {
"prettier": "^3.6.2",
"prettier-plugin-svelte": "^3.4.0",
"prettier-plugin-tailwindcss": "^0.6.14",
"typescript": "5.8.3", "typescript": "5.8.3",
"vitepress": "^1.6.4" "vitepress": "^1.6.4"
}, },

View File

@@ -89,7 +89,7 @@ app.get('/v1/protected', requireAuth(authService), (req, res) => {
}); });
}); });
app.get('/', (req, res) => { app.get("/", (req, res) => {
res.send('Backend is running!'); res.send('Backend is running!');
}); });

View File

@@ -1,13 +0,0 @@
# Package Managers
package-lock.json
pnpm-lock.yaml
yarn.lock
bun.lock
bun.lockb
## shadcn components
components/ui/
# Miscellaneous
/static/

View File

@@ -1,15 +0,0 @@
{
"useTabs": true,
"singleQuote": true,
"trailingComma": "none",
"printWidth": 100,
"plugins": ["prettier-plugin-svelte", "prettier-plugin-tailwindcss"],
"overrides": [
{
"files": "*.svelte",
"options": {
"parser": "svelte"
}
}
]
}

View File

@@ -10,9 +10,7 @@
"preview": "vite preview", "preview": "vite preview",
"prepare": "svelte-kit sync || echo ''", "prepare": "svelte-kit sync || echo ''",
"check": "svelte-kit sync && svelte-check --tsconfig ./tsconfig.json", "check": "svelte-kit sync && svelte-check --tsconfig ./tsconfig.json",
"check:watch": "svelte-kit sync && svelte-check --tsconfig ./tsconfig.json --watch", "check:watch": "svelte-kit sync && svelte-check --tsconfig ./tsconfig.json --watch"
"format": "prettier --write .",
"lint": "prettier --check ."
}, },
"dependencies": { "dependencies": {
"@iconify/svelte": "^5.0.1", "@iconify/svelte": "^5.0.1",
@@ -39,9 +37,6 @@
"dotenv": "^17.2.0", "dotenv": "^17.2.0",
"layerchart": "2.0.0-next.27", "layerchart": "2.0.0-next.27",
"mode-watcher": "^1.1.0", "mode-watcher": "^1.1.0",
"prettier": "^3.4.2",
"prettier-plugin-svelte": "^3.3.3",
"prettier-plugin-tailwindcss": "^0.6.11",
"svelte": "^5.0.0", "svelte": "^5.0.0",
"svelte-check": "^4.0.0", "svelte-check": "^4.0.0",
"svelte-sonner": "^1.0.5", "svelte-sonner": "^1.0.5",

9
pnpm-lock.yaml generated
View File

@@ -15,6 +15,15 @@ importers:
specifier: 8.0.0 specifier: 8.0.0
version: 8.0.0 version: 8.0.0
devDependencies: devDependencies:
prettier:
specifier: ^3.6.2
version: 3.6.2
prettier-plugin-svelte:
specifier: ^3.4.0
version: 3.4.0(prettier@3.6.2)(svelte@5.35.5)
prettier-plugin-tailwindcss:
specifier: ^0.6.14
version: 0.6.14(prettier-plugin-svelte@3.4.0(prettier@3.6.2)(svelte@5.35.5))(prettier@3.6.2)
typescript: typescript:
specifier: 5.8.3 specifier: 5.8.3
version: 5.8.3 version: 5.8.3

View File

@@ -1,3 +1,3 @@
# Defines the pnpm workspace for the monorepo # Defines the pnpm workspace for the monorepo
packages: packages:
- 'packages/*' - 'packages/*'